Rangers boss will speak to unhappy McKay

Rangers manager Ally McCoist has confirmed he will hold talks with Matt McKay regarding a lack of first team action.

The Australian international midfielder has started just twice for a total of three Scottish Premier League appearances since his European summer move to Ibrox from Brisbane Roar and McCoist the 28-year old is unhappy at the current situation.

"Matt and I haven't chatted about that but you would hope your players who weren't playing would be a little bit disappointed in not getting a lot of game time," said McCoist.

"Matt and I have got a relationship and we will sit down and talk and see where it goes from there but up until now we haven't spoken about that.

"He's the same as everybody else. Everybody has to perform in training and in the practice games to get into the team and then they have to perform when they are in the team to stay there.

"It's the same for every individual at the club."
